Did you know?

In 1982, Aaron was inducted into the Baseball Hall of Fame during his first year of eligibility. Aaron was awarded the Spingarn Medal in 1976, from the NAACP. In 1977, Aaron received the American Academy of Achievement's Golden Plate Award.
